MRTX-1257-d6
- CAS No.: 2639608-44-7
- Formula:C33H33D6N7O2
- Molecular Weight:571.75
IUPAC Name: 2-((S)-1-acryloyl-4-(7-(8-(methyl-d3)naphthalen-1-yl)-2-(((S)-1-(methyl-d3)pyrrolidin-2-yl)methoxy)-5,6,7,8-tetrahydropyrido[3,4-d]pyrimidin-4-yl)piperazin-2-yl)acetonitrile
InChIKey: YRYQLVCTQFBRLD-FGLOIYPXSA-N
SMILES: [2H]C([2H])([2H])N(CCC1)[C@@H]1COC2=NC(N3C[C@@H](N(CC3)C(C=C)=O)CC#N)=C4C(CN(C5=CC=CC6=C5C(C([2H])([2H])[2H])=CC=C6)CC4)=N2
Biological Activity: MRTX-1257-d6 is the deuterium labeled MRTX-1257 (HY-114436). MRTX-1257 is a selective, irreversible, covalent and orally active KRAS G12C inhibitor, with an IC50 of 900 pM for KRAS dependent ERK phosphorylation in H358 cells[1][2].
